ALLIANO v. ADAMS


2 A.D.2d 532 (1956)

In the Matter of Anthony Alliano, Respondent, v. F. W. H. Adams, as Police Commissioner of The City of New York, et al., Appellants

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

November 27, 1956.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Henry J. Shields of counsel (Seymour B. Quel with him on the brief; Peter Campbell Brown, Corporation Counsel), for appellants.

Samuel Resnicoff for respondent.

BREITEL, J. P., BOTEIN, RABIN, FRANK and VALENTE, JJ., concur.


Per Curiam.

The police commissioner dismissed the petitioner from the position of patrolman on the last day of his probationary service. The circumstances thereof are not pertinent to the determination of this appeal. An article 78 proceeding was initiated some 20 months after the termination of his services.
